White Oak and Red Oak are the two most common types of Oak flooring. Red Oak hardwood flooring is actually lighter than White Oak and has hues that tend to be more in the reddish pink range., with wide and highly visible grain patterns. Laminate Flooring Laminate flooring is a high-quality image of wood fused to a fiberboard core and topped with a highly durable transparent wear layer.
